Trump Says Iran Deal to Reopen Strait of Hormuz Could Be Reached Within a Week

BitcoinWorld Trump Says Iran Deal to Reopen Strait of Hormuz Could Be Reached Within a Week U.S. President Donald Trump stated on June 1 that he expects to finalize an agreement with Iran within the next week, aimed at extending a ceasefire and reopening the strategic Strait of Hormuz. According to ABC News, Trump described the negotiations as proceeding smoothly and showing promise. Background of the Negotiations The announcement comes amid heightened tensions in the region. Trump acknowledged a ‘small incident’ that occurred earlier in the day, which he attributed to Iranian dissatisfaction with an Israeli airstrike on Lebanon. He stated that he contacted Hezbollah in Lebanon to demand a halt to firing, and subsequently made the same request to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u. Both sides reportedly ceased fire following these calls. Trump commented that a peace agreement with Iran could represent a ‘better outcome than a military victory,’ signaling a preference for diplomatic resolution over further escalation. Key Details of the Proposed Agreement The core of the proposed deal is a memorandum of understanding (MOU) to reopen the Strait of Hormuz, a vital waterway for global oil shipments. Trump projected the MOU would be finalized within a week but noted that it has not yet been officially signed, as ‘some key details need to be finalized.’ The Strait of Hormuz is a critical chokepoint through which about 20% of the world’s oil passes. Any disruption to shipping there has immediate effects on global energy prices and supply chains. Implications for Global Markets and Stability If finalized, this agreement would represent a significant de-escalation in the region. It could stabilize oil markets, reduce shipping insurance costs, and lower the risk of broader military conflict. However, the involvement of multiple parties—including Israel and Hezbollah—highlights the complex web of interests that must be balanced. Analysts caution that while the timeline is optimistic, the unresolved details could still delay or derail the deal. The coming days will be critical in determining whether the parties can bridge their remaining differences.
